Neil Evans' Tips For Gosford (Tuesday)

By Neil Evans

Track around Soft 5 and rail out 3m so should play a little off speed

Race 1 MAIDEN HCP (1900m):

We start a good card with the staying maidens. Randwick 3YO colt 1. Don Arcangelo comes through a strong Kembla formline well beaten by Kermanding who then won a metro BM 68 last Tuesday. Ideally suited up to this distance at his third start.

Dangers: Rival Randwick filly 9. Toostar can break through fifth-up in her first real prep. Wasn't overly suited in the run in a CL1 at Kembla but still found the line well. That was more than three weeks between runs, and winkers come off. Another filly 2. Bella Violet beat all bar the winner in that same race as the top selection, but only plain to the line, and should also appreciate the longer trip fifth run in. Include Warwick Farm filly 6. Messina Magic if you're playing the trifectas and first fours.

How to play it: Don Arcangelo to win. Odds and Evens: Split

Race 2 CLASS 1 HCP (1600m):

Small but competitive field over the mile. Promising 3YO Warwick Farm filly 4. Harmony Rose is the one to beat after a dominant debut win at Kembla. Bred to get over further being by tough Group 1 MacKinnons Stakes winner Glass Harmonium, and gets in on the limit weight after the claim.

Dangers: Randwick filly 2. Red Stiletto jumped sharply in trip and class third-off a long break, and was never a hope on heavy ground. Up naturally in weight for this big drop back in grade, and much better off on firmer footing. Rosehill 3YO 3. Keck surged home in the heavy to win his maiden here over the same distance at third start, although may need it wetter.

How to play it: Harmony Rose to win and quinella 2 and 4. Odds and Evens: Evens

Race 3 MAIDEN HCP (1200m):

Keen on Warwick Farm 3YO 4. Black Bolt who resumes as a gelding, with blinkers off, for a leading stable off two progressive trials. Should run this out strong, being by Cox Plate winner Savabeel, and was only gunned down in the last few strides on debut at Kembla over further. Also accepted for the postponed Hawkesbury meeting on Wednesday.

Dangers: Godolphin filly 9. Attribution is the clear threat having been placed in all three runs so far, and draws to get a soft run right behind the speed. Former Kiwi 4YO 2. Jesse James resumes for a new metro stable, and won the second of two recent trials. Randwick mare 8. Indigenous made a mess of the start resuming at Kembla, but not surprisingly picked up where she left off in the first half of the year as a punters' nightmare. Has started clear favourite in most of her six starts, and only placed twice, although has generally tackled deeper opposition. Watch the betting on Scone 3YO 6. Tipping Point who has trialled okay, and draws the inside.

How to play it: Black Bolt each way. Odds and Evens: Split

Race 4 C, G & E MAIDEN PLATE (1100m):

Boys only here over the shorter trip, and there are a few strong chances. Warwick Farm 4YO 5. That's Better was well backed at this track having his first run as a gelding since mid-winter, and was only overhauled by a smart one. Fitter, and drawn to dictate again, he can break through.

Dangers: Ex-Victorian 4YO 1. Black Sage hasn't started for a year, but returns for a new Rosehill stable as a gelding. Looks well forward having won both lead-up trials, and trainers have made a stack of important gear changes. Godolphin colt 6. Chilliwack resumes for only his fifth start with no public trial. Was run off his feet behind two high class speedsters in autumn, but beat all bar smart galloper Muntaseera on debut at Rosehill this time last year. Big watch! Another promising 3YO 10. Stumped resumes off a lengthy break with no official trial after two Victorian runs in good metro company late autumn.

How to play it: That's Better to win and trifecta 1,5,6/1,5,6,10/1,5,6,10. Odds and Evens: Split


That's Better runs second at Gosford on October 29

Race 5 F & M MAIDEN PLATE (1100m):

Now the girls' edition, and it's a tricky affair with several debutants on show. One of them, 3YO Newcastle Press Statement filly 14. Skip To My looks ready to go off a nice trial win here. Draws a soft gate, and the stable is renowned for striking fresh.

Dangers: Expecting a big return from Randwick filly 11. Party Lady after an ordinary debut in heavy ground mid-winter. Won the second of two recent trials, and looks to have strengthened up from her 2YO days. Rival filly and first starter 13. Shotgun Alli has been forward at the trials on rain-affected ground. Draws well. but being by Smart Missile out of a More Than Ready mare she may have a leaning towards wet tracks.

How to play it: Skip To My to win. Odds and Evens: Split


Skip To My wins a trial at Gosford on October 14

Race 6 F & M BM 64 HCP (1200m):

Good race, with plenty of potential and depth. Rosehill filly 7. Zoumist resumes for a leading metro yard, although no public trial. Made a big impression sailing home from the back to win her maiden at Kembla late autumn at only her second start, and will come to hand quickly.

Dangers: Progressive Randwick filly 6. Mrs Maisel has had two runs back from a spell in metro BM 68 grade working to the line okay, and draws to get plenty of cover. Talented local mare 2. Wicked Wench has been given a little freshen-up since resuming with a dominant win here under a big weight. Second-up form, though, not as good, and this is significantly tougher. Under-rated Quirindi mare 3. Dreaming For More returns to provincial company fourth-up after sweeping home to win a handy CL1 at Muswellbrook. Well treated at the weights after the full claim.

How to play it: Zoumist to win and quinella 6 and 7. Odds and Evens: Split.

Race 7 C, G & E BM 64 HCP (1200m):

Now the boys' turn, same grade and trip. All aboard beautifully-bred Newcastle 4YO 2. Geo who didn't get much go his way second-up in a stronger metro race, but still finished off okay. Goes up a hefty 6kg, but a proven weight carrier, and has since trialled smartly for what is a significant drop in class.

Dangers: Lightly raced 4YO speedster 6. Sir Rocket has been given plenty of time since a tough fighting first-up win here when he was challenged at the 150m. Has also since trialled nicely, and will give a big sight from the low draw. Liked the way Warwick farm 4YO 3. Mercury ran home second-up in a similar race at Kembla.

How to play it: Geo to win. Odds and Evens: Evens

Race 8 BM 64 HCP (1900m):

We close with an open battle over the same distance we started. Keen on improving Randwick 4YO 4. Clever Man who can peak fourth-up down in grade over an ideal trip. Has hit the line hard in his last two, and bred to perform over plenty of ground.

Dangers: Improving Rosehill mare 2. Off Her Roca will be hard to beat from a handy trailing draw, and out to an ideal trip. Finished strong to win here over the mile two runs back before doing her best work late less than two weeks ago. Warwick Farm mare 6. Duchess Of Windsor should be at peak fitness fourth-up and draws to get a soft run. Very well weighted carrying only 1kg more coming back from a metro BM 72. Local mare 3. Charmed Princess should have gone close last start after getting a mile back in a BM 66 at Grafton. Had powered home in her previous two, and blinkers have been replaced by winkers, but first time out over this journey.

How to play it: Clever Man to win and trifecta 2,4,6/2,4,6/2,3,4,6. Odds and Evens: Evens.
